VIKING MARKS FLOAT OUT OF NEWEST EGYPT SHIP

LOS ANGELES, March 21, 2024 /PRNewswire/ -- Viking® (www.viking.com) today announced its newest ship for the Nile River—the 82-guest Viking Hathor—was "floated out," marking a major construction milestone and the first time the ship has touched water. Set to debut in August 2024, the Viking Hathor will join the company's growing fleet of state-of-the-art ships for the Nile River and will sail Viking's popular 12-day Pharaohs & Pyramids itinerary.

  • The traditional float out ceremony of the Viking Hathor took place at Massara shipyard in Cairo and is significant because it denotes a ship moving into its final stage of construction.
  • An identical sister ship to the Viking Osiris and the Viking Aton , the Viking Hathor features several aspects familiar to Viking guests, such as a distinctive square bow and an indoor/outdoor Aquavit Terrace.
  • Viking will have six ships sailing the Nile by 2025 with the addition of another sister ship, the Viking Sobek , which is already under construction and will be delivered next year.

LOS ANGELES, Jan. 27, 2022 /PRNewswire/ -- Viking® (www.viking.com) today announced its newest ship for the Nile River—the 82-guest Viking Osiris—was "floated out," marking a major construction milestone and the first time the ship has touched water. Set to debut in August 2022, Viking Osiris will sail Viking's bestselling 12-day Pharaohs & Pyramids itinerary. The arrival of Viking's new ship later this year coincides with several key events in Egypt in 2022, including the highly anticipated opening of the new Grand Egyptian Museum outside Cairo on the Giza Plateau—as well as the 100th anniversary of the discovery of King Tutankhamen's tomb by Howard Carter and his benefactor, the 5th Earl of Carnarvon. Building on Viking's longstanding relationship with the Carnarvon family, guests who sail on board Viking Osiris will experience Privileged Access® to memories from 1922 and the events surrounding the discovery of King Tutankhamen's tomb.
